
Burger buns

Instructions
- 1
Step 1

For the sponge, mix the yeast and warm water in a bowl and let stand for 5 minutes.
- 2
Step 2

Mix the activated yeast and softened butter with sugar. Add the egg and milk, and stir.
- 3
Step 3

Gradually add the sifted flour and knead the dough. Add the salt at the very end. Knead the dough for 7–9 minutes until it becomes soft and elastic. Initially, it may stick slightly to your hands, but it will stop during the kneading process. Grease a bowl with vegetable oil, place the dough inside, cover it, and let it rise in a warm place for 90 minutes. I use a multicooker: I set it to the "Multicook" mode (35 degrees for 15 minutes with the lid closed).
- 4
Step 4

After an hour and a half, the dough rose beautifully.
- 5
Step 5

Divide it into 12 equal parts, approximately 108–110 grams each. Flatten each piece into a disc, gather the edges into a knot, flip seam-side down, and shape into a round ball.
- 6
Step 6

Place the shaped buns seam side down on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per or a silicone mat. The baking sheet can hold 6 buns. Cover them with plastic wrap and let rise for 1 hour.
- 7
Step 7

Preheat the oven to 200 degrees. In a bowl, mix 1 egg with 1 tsp of water, brush the risen buns with the mixture, and sprinkle with sesame seeds on top.
- 8
Step 8

Bake the buns in a preheated oven for 15–18 minutes until golden brown. Cool them on a wire rack.
